Marine Weather Statement

Issued 3:43 AM NDT 15 April 2026 A trough of low pressure will approach the marine district from the
west today, moving over the Labrador Sea tonight. Strong to gale
force southerlies will develop ahead of this trough this afternoon,
then shift to strong to gale force west to northwesterlies in its
wake.

Marine interests are advised that gale warnings are in effect North
Labrador Coast, South Labrador Sea - northwestern half, Northwest
Labrador Sea, and East Labrador Sea.

Marine interests are also advised that freezing spray warnings are in
effect for the Labrador Sea.
